Sihari Khurd Population - Basti, Uttar Pradesh

Sihari Khurd is a medium size village located in Rudhauli Tehsil of Basti district, Uttar Pradesh with total 48 families residing. The Sihari Khurd village has population of 329 of which 154 are males while 175 are females as per Population Census 2011.

In Sihari Khurd village population of children with age 0-6 is 53 which makes up 16.11 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Sihari Khurd village is 1136 which is higher than Uttar Pradesh state average of 912. Child Sex Ratio for the Sihari Khurd as per census is 828, lower than Uttar Pradesh average of 902.

Sihari Khurd village has lower literacy rate compared to Uttar Pradesh. In 2011, literacy rate of Sihari Khurd village was 63.77 % compared to 67.68 % of Uttar Pradesh. In Sihari Khurd Male literacy stands at 80.00 % while female literacy rate was 50.33 %.

Caste Factor

Schedule Caste (SC) constitutes 9.12 % of total population in Sihari Khurd village. The village Sihari Khurd currently doesn’t have any Schedule Tribe (ST) population.

Work Profile

In Sihari Khurd village out of total population, 61 were engaged in work activities. 88.52 % of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 11.48 % were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 61 workers engaged in Main Work, 40 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 8 were Agricultural labourer.
